**PERFECT FOR OWNER-USER OR INVESTOR**2 VACANT UNITS** Nestled in the heart of Hollywood, this unique 6,466 SF property boasts three California bungalow style units built in 1925/1938. Offering Old Hollywood charm, these units exude timeless character with built-ins, period details, and lush surroundings featuring decades-old trees. Located on a serene block right off Fountain Ave and steps from De Longpre Park, this property offers both tranquility and unparalleled access to the vibrant Hollywood lifestyle. Ideal for an owner-user or investor, 2 of the 3 units are vacant and ready for occupancy. The property includes a 2-bed, 1.5-bath unit spanning 1,624 SF, a cozy 1-bed, 1.5-bath unit with 849 SF which is tenant-occupied, and a 2-bed, 1-bath unit measuring 1,273 SF. The lot also provides 4 parking spaces. The property has received minor updates over the years but retains its original charm, offering a blank canvas for modernization or restoration to highlight its unique character.
